What Is AEO and Why Does It Matter for Pest Control in Jersey City?

AEO — Answer Engine Optimization — is the practice of structuring your website content so that AI search tools, voice assistants, and Google’s answer features pull your business’s information as the direct response to a user’s question. It goes beyond traditional SEO by focusing on how well your content answers specific, conversational queries rather than just ranking for keywords.

For a pest control company operating in Jersey City, this matters because the market has shifted. A growing share of local searches now happen through Google’s AI Overview, Siri, Alexa, and tools like ChatGPT. When someone in Journal Square asks their phone “How do I get rid of cockroaches in an apartment?” the answer engine picks one source to quote. That source gets the credibility — and often the customer inquiry — whether or not they ever “clicked” a traditional search result.

Traditional SEO gets you ranked. AEO gets you cited. Both matter, but ignoring AEO in a competitive, high-density market like Jersey City is leaving real business on the table.

How AEO Works: Structuring Your Content to Win the Answer Box

Answer engines favor content that is direct, well-organized, and authoritative. To consistently win featured snippets and AI-cited responses, your pest control website needs a few core elements working together.

Question-first page structure: Lead each service page and blog post with the exact question your customer is asking, then answer it in two to three sentences before expanding.

FAQ sections with schema markup: Structured data tells Google and AI tools that your content is organized as question-and-answer pairs, making it far easier to extract and cite.

Local entity signals: Mentioning specific neighborhoods (Bergen-Lafayette, The Heights, Greenville), local landmarks, and Hudson County regulations links your content to the geographic entity of Jersey City in a way that generic content cannot replicate.

Clear, confident answers: Vague, hedged language gets skipped. Answer engines want declarative sentences. “Bed bug treatments in Jersey City apartments typically require two to three visits” outperforms “It depends on a variety of factors.”

GEO Optimization: Making Your Business Visible to AI-Generated Responses

GEO — Generative Engine Optimization — is the next layer beyond AEO. Where AEO targets structured answer features in traditional search, GEO specifically addresses how large language models (like ChatGPT or Google’s Gemini) synthesize responses when users ask for recommendations. When someone asks an AI chatbot “What’s the best pest control company in Jersey City, NJ?” the model draws on web content it has indexed and trusted sources it weighs highly.

To show up in those generative responses, your business needs consistent NAP (name, address, phone) data across all directories, a strong and frequently updated Google Business Profile, authentic reviews that mention specific service types and locations, and content that external authoritative sources may reference or link to. Frequently Asked Questions: AEO for Pest Control in Jersey City

What is AEO and how is it different from SEO?

SEO focuses on ranking your website higher in traditional search results. AEO — Answer Engine Optimization — focuses on getting your content selected as the direct answer to a user’s question in featured snippets, voice search results, and AI-generated responses. For pest control companies in Jersey City, both are valuable, but AEO specifically captures customers who ask conversational questions and never scroll past the first result.

How long does it take to see results from AEO in Jersey City?

Most pest control companies in Jersey City begin seeing improvements in featured snippet appearances and local map pack visibility within two to four months of implementing structured AEO content and schema markup. Generative AI citation improvements can take slightly longer as AI models re-index and re-weight sources, but foundational gains tend to come quickly when a site has been ignoring structured content entirely.

Do I need a new website to implement AEO?

Not necessarily. AEO improvements can often be applied to an existing website through content updates, FAQ additions, and schema markup implementation without a full rebuild. However, if the current site is technically weak — slow, not mobile-friendly, or lacking a clear content structure — a more significant overhaul may yield better overall results.

What role do Google reviews play in AEO and GEO?

Reviews are a significant trust signal for both traditional local SEO and generative AI systems. AI models that generate business recommendations tend to weight businesses with higher review counts, recent reviews, and reviews that mention specific services and locations. A pest control company in Jersey City with 80 recent Google reviews mentioning “bed bug treatment” or “rat extermination in Greenville” is more likely to be cited in an AI-generated recommendation than one with 12 generic reviews.
